FAQ

What is Umo Mobility and what can I use it for?

Umo Mobility is a transportation app designed to help riders plan and manage trips on participating public transit systems. Depending on the city or agency, it may provide route planning, real-time vehicle information, mobile ticket purchasing, fare payment, service alerts, and access to passes or stored-value products. Available features vary by location, so check whether your local transit provider is supported before downloading.


Can I buy and use public transit tickets through Umo Mobility?

In supported regions, Umo Mobility allows users to purchase transit fares or passes directly from the app and present a mobile ticket when boarding. Some systems may also support account-based payment methods, QR codes, barcodes, or a reloadable transit card connected to the account. Fare options, activation rules, expiration periods, and accepted payment methods depend on the participating transit agency.


Does Umo Mobility provide real-time bus or train information?

The app can offer trip planning and real-time arrival or vehicle information when these services are enabled by the local transportation agency. You may be able to view nearby stops, follow routes, compare travel options, and receive service alerts. Accuracy can depend on GPS coverage, network availability, and the quality of data supplied by the transit operator, so displayed times should be treated as estimates.


Is Umo Mobility available in every city and on all public transportation systems?

No. Umo Mobility is intended for participating transit agencies and is not automatically compatible with every bus, train, or regional transportation network. Before creating an account or purchasing a fare, search for your city or transit provider inside the app and confirm that the routes and payment features you need are supported. Availability and functionality may differ significantly between locations.


What should I know about using Umo Mobility without an internet connection?

An internet connection is generally recommended for signing in, buying fares, refreshing account information, checking live arrivals, and receiving current service alerts. Previously loaded tickets or passes may remain accessible in some situations, but this depends on the local system and ticket type. It is best to open or activate your fare before reaching the vehicle and keep your phone charged for inspection.
